Product Questions and AnswersWhich metals does this work on? - Asked by Gail on 26-Oct-13
Answer
Liver of sulphur is for use on copper surfaces only. - Answered by MisterArt on 28-Oct-13Can I use this product to darken my copper sink to a light antique finish? If so, should I use a wax, lacquer, or both to protect my desired color? - Asked by Richard on 19-Oct-13

Check out this website as it gives some methods on how to do this: http://crafting.squidoo.com/oxidizecopperbrass - Answered by MisterArt on 21-Oct-13How much does a 4-oz bottle cover? We are using it for a copper mailbox that's about 10 in. x 12 in. - Asked by k kenn on 17-Aug-13
Answer
One 4-oz. bottle should easily do a 10 in. x 12 in. area. - Answered by MisterArt on 26-Aug-13I have a mottled copper table top with a waxed finish.
